I just found this correct carb for my Olds (7042953). Is there a documented chart that shows the particulars of how it was built originally? What jets, hangar, rods, etc... Any info is appreciated. Haven't tore into it yet and it will be a comprehensive restoration.

Stock specs of that carb were .069" Primary Jets, 47B Primary Metering Rods, "K" Secondary Hanger and CG Secondary Metering Rods.
